Fuel, SUV s and Global Warming

During the last decade, the automotive industry and many environmental agencies, such as the EPA
and Friends of the Earth, have been involved in a heated debate over the regulation of emissions
standards from light duty trucks (SUV s). While the Friends of the Earth, an international
environmental activist organization that uses grassroots techniques, has worked hard to get the
federal government to raise fuel economies and emission standards for SUV s, the automotive
industry has been more than willing to produce mass quantities of gas guzzling machines. According
to the EPA and other environmentally concerned groups, without tighter federal government
regulation of greenhouse gas emissions from SUV s ... Show more content on Helpwriting.net ...
For example, according to the EPA, the nitrous oxide released froman SUV traps 270 times more
heat per molecule in the atmosphere than carbon dioxide(1). When nitrous oxide increases in the
atmosphere, more heat is trapped in the atmosphere and unnecessarily contributes to the earth s
natural greenhouse effect.

While standards have been developed to curb these emissions since 1970, it wasn t until 1993 that
standards were placed on evaporative emissions for light duty trucks as well as tailpipe emissions.
Evaporative emissions were suspected as being equally responsible for contributing to the increased
amount of hydrocarbons and oxides of nitrogen in the atmosphere. According to an article in
Atmospheric Environment:

Evaporative emissions are divided into five types: Diurnal, which are the emissions when the
vehicle is at rest which occur due to ambient temperature changes over a typical 24 h period; Hot
soak, which is driven by residual engine heat once a warmed up engine is parked and the engine is
shut off; Running loss, which occur when the vehicle is being driven; Resting loss, which is the
constant at rest evaporative emissions; Refueling loss, which is the displaced vapors and drippage
resulting from refueling(²).

Catholics In The Elizabethan Era
Catholics in the Elizabethan Era The Elizabethan Era took place in the years 1558 to 1603 and was
marked in history as The Golden Age . It took place during the beginning of the Renaissance, and
sparked a growth in the areas of art, music and literature. Despite all of the wonderful things that may
have come from this time period, the Elizabethan Era was a time of imprisonment, torture and
prejudice for English Catholics. The main religions of the time were Protestant and Catholic, which
are both denominations of Christianity. Both Catholics and Protestants have very strong belief
system, which meant that when exposed to the corruption of the reign of Queen Elizabeth, there was
often violence and tension between the two groups. Catholics believe that Priests are the link
between God and the people, and the popewas ordained by God. Priests in the Catholic Churchwere
believed to be special, and were expected to devote their lives to God. The Priests wore elaborate
robes and the church was often elaborately decorated, as they believed that churches were a way
to celebrate God. Protestants believe that people can find God without a priest or pope, and that
priests were ordinary people who should live ordinary lives. They believed that since the Church
was a place to concentrate on God, it should be plain, allowing people to concentrate on the
sermons. Queen Mary I ruled before Queen Elizabeth and was her half sister. Mary was adamant to
restore England back to Catholicism
